pslaboが試したことの記録

はてなダイヤリーからはてなブログに引っ越してきました

この日記は現在実行中の減量記録を含む個人的なメモとして始めましたが、最近はコンピュータやガジェット、ハック、セキュリティネタのほうがメインになっております。

はてなダイヤリー時代はカテゴリ分けが適当だったのですが、これはそのうち直します。


RADStudio

古いDelphiプロジェクトを調査するUnicode Statistics Toolが少し使いにくい点を修正する

Delphi のバージョン 2007 より前のバージョンで開発されたプロジェクトは標準の文字コードがAnsiなので、マイグレーション時にはこれをUnicode対応する必要がありますが、その予備調査に使用できるUnicode Statistics Toolが下記のURLから入手できます。 ht…

IBM DB2 を Docker で動かす

DB2の試験環境が必要になったのだけど、仮想マシンで普通に立てるのはリソースの無駄遣いなので Docker で立ててみます。 Docker のホストは macOS を使用。macOS 向けの環境構築手順は割愛します。 store.docker.com でポチっておく ここでポチります。開発…

エンバカデロのサーバーがメンテナンスで週末3日間止まるらしいので、この期間は絶対にインストールはやらない

DMで告知が来ていて知ったのですが、Delphi/C++Builderの開発販売元であるエンバカデロのサーバ群がメンテナンスのために2017年11月17日 10時〜2017年11月19日(日)17時まで停止するらしい。 今のご時世にこれだけの期間の停止って珍しい気もしますが、単にサ…

RADStudio/Delphi/C++Builder向けの仮想マシン容量を節約するためにNTFS圧縮してみる

今時の開発環境は仮想マシン上にセットアップすることが多い訳ですが、マルチプラットフォーム向けの開発環境では、RAD Studio/Delphi/C++BuilderでもXamarinでも、ディスク使用量が大きいことが悩ましいです。 たとえば、手元の環境でRAD Studio をフルフル…

WindowsでIPv6を無効化したり有効化したり

単なるメモ。 IPv6 を無効化したらDelphi/C++BuilderのLinux版PAServerがWindows10 1703 Creators Update の Bash on Windows で動かないかな、と思ったので試してみたけど変化なし。 https://support.microsoft.com/ja-jp/help/929852/how-to-disable-ipv6-…